Portal de notícias

Publicamos diariamente conteúdos próprios com as últimas informações das operadoras, do segmento de telecomunicação e de tecnologias inovadoras para você pautar sua escolha alicerçado em um bom conhecimento de mercado.

Redes sociais

 Através do Instagram e do Facebook você pode fazer contato conosco e interagir com nossos conteúdos da forma que desejar.

Todas as informações

Todas as informações que você precisa saber sobre os serviços de telecom. Temos páginas exclusivas de cada serviço, por operadora, para você conhecer os benefícios e detalhes dos planos.

Posts Recentes!

Descubra como iniciar o desenvolvimento de aplicativos Android?

Então, você tem uma ideia incrível de aplicativo e está pronto para transformá-la em realidade e levá-la ao mercado. Sem dúvida, você está ansioso para começar a receber seus primeiros downloads, análises e lucros. Mas há apenas um problema: você não tem ideia por onde começar!

Todo mundo pensa que o desenvolvimento de aplicativos Android é um “bicho de 7 cabeças”, mas não é bem sim, é possível criar um aplicativo utilizando alguns passos simples, e usando técnicas que facilmente podem ser aprendidas, sem grande complexidade.

Aprender a codificar pode ser bastante difícil por si só, mas com o desenvolvimento do Android pode ser um pouco mais simples, no entanto, é importante que você goste de programação. Você não só precisa entender Java, mas também instalar todo o software específico do Android e aprender todas as peculiaridades exclusivas do desenvolvimento de aplicativos Android.

Você está preparado?

Em geral, a criação de um aplicativo Android requer o SDK (Software Development Kit), um IDE (Integrated Development Environment) como Android Studio ou Eclipse, o Java Software Development Kit (JDK) e um dispositivo virtual para testar. Tudo isso exige muito trabalho de configuração, e isso foi antes de você começar a analisar coisas como Google Play Services, tamanhos de tela, níveis de API.

Vamos entender como iniciar o desenvolvimento de aplicativos Android?

desenvolvimento de aplicativos Android

Compare planos de celular, telefone e internet com o Compara Plano.

Faça o download do Android Studio

Para programar na maioria dos idiomas, você precisa de um software chamado IDE, ele é mais comum para o desenvolvimento do Android é o Android Studio, que vem diretamente do próprio Google. Você pode obtê-lo aqui.

Um IDE é o que fornece a interface do usuário principal onde você digita seu código (você não pode simplesmente começar a digitar no bloco de notas). Também destaca coisas que você errou, oferece sugestões e permite executar e testar suas criações de forma conveniente. Ele cria os arquivos de que você precisa, fornece layouts básicos e geralmente economiza muito tempo e esforço.

desenvolvimento de aplicativos Android

O melhor do Android Studio é que ele foi projetado especificamente para o desenvolvimento do Android. Isso significa que, ao baixar o software, você também terá muitos outros bits necessários, incluindo o Android SDK (uma seleção de ferramentas, incluindo a própria plataforma Android) e o Android Virtual Device, que é um emulador que você pode testar seus aplicativos.

Ao concluir a instalação, deixe as caixas marcadas para confirmar que deseja esses componentes adicionais. Você pode adicioná-los manualmente mais tarde, mas isso apenas complicará as coisas.

Configurando o Android Studio

Agora que você instalou o Android Studio, deu o primeiro passo ousado para se tornar um desenvolvedor! Muitas pessoas o gerenciam apenas até agora. Antes de começar, você também precisa instalar o Java em sua máquina para usar o Android Studio.

Especificamente, você precisará instalar o Java Development Kit (JDK). Java é a linguagem de programação que você usará para criar seus aplicativos nesta instância e precisará instalar o JDK para que o Android Studio possa interpretar e compilar seu código.

Então, realmente existem três coisas principais que interagem quando você usa o Android Studio para criar seus aplicativos.

  • O próprio Android Studio, que é um IDE que fornece uma ótima interface para codificação.
  • O código que você escreve em Java, que você instalou há um momento…
  • E o SDK do Android que você acessará através do seu código Java para fazer coisas do tipo Android

Iniciando a criação do seu novo projeto

Agora que já fez as instalações necessárias, você pode voltar para a primeira página que viu quando carregou o Android Studio. Digite o nome que você deseja para seu aplicativo e seu ‘domínio da empresa’. O pacote será o arquivo compilado ou APK (Arquivo de pacote do Android) que você enviará eventualmente para a Google Play Store.

Lembre-se de que um aplicativo pode ter várias atividades que funcionam como páginas separadas em um site. Você pode ter uma atividade de ‘configurações’, por exemplo, e uma atividade ‘principal’. Portanto, a atividade não é o aplicativo, por exemplo, mas uma página independente do seu aplicativo.

O Android Studio não está mostrando o código XML em si aqui, mas uma renderização de como o layout será exibido na tela. Este é um editor visual um pouco como o Dreamweaver para web design e facilita a vida de um desenvolvedor.

O que você precisa saber para não se assustar com o desenvolvimento de aplicativos Android?

Muitas pessoas têm “medo” de programação, por parecer algo complexo, e que em um primeiro momento não faz sentido. Porém, em código, temos apenas uma sequência de instruções que estão descritas em uma linguagem, enxergando dessa forma, fica mais fácil o entendimento.

É importante entender que nem toda a ideia pode e deve ser comercializada, antes de criar um aplicativo para direcionado para rentabilização com vendas, é necessário que aconteça algumas etapas de validação de ideias, para entender se realmente o mercado está buscando.

Não fique triste se você conseguir de primeira, os melhores aplicativos que conhecemos atualmente passam por diversas versões, para aprimorar diversos itens. Portanto, não desista no primeiro erro!

E por fim, porém não menos importante, se preocupe com o layout do seu aplicativo, pois ele fará toda a diferença na experiência do usuário.